Dim your display to increase battery power and life. The display drains most of your laptop’s battery, so keeping this setting low will help your battery last longer. The screen brightness is adjusted in the settings part of your lights.

When you change the temperature in which your laptop is being used, try not to boot the system until it is at room temperature. Condensation can build up inside your laptop when it experiences rapid temperature changes. When you switch it on, the condensation can cause damage.

Know about what RAM is when getting a laptop. One of the cheapest ways to gain more speed is to up the RAM in your laptop. A laptop running Windows 8 will need at minimum of 4 GB RAM, but more would be better.

Are you getting all of the benefits that your touchpad offers? The touchpad is obviously a substitute for the mouse, but a few of them support gestures too. To find your support gestures, search the word “Mouse” in your Start Menu. You’ll need to navigate to device settings, click on Settings, and then check out Application Gestures. You could be able to use your touchpad for a lot more than you realized.

You need the hard drive to be large enough to serve you. If you use your laptop for things like data processing, digital photography or data processing, the larger it is the better it will work. The drive speed is also important.4200 rpm is really low end now, while 7200 rpm is on the higher end.
